In the modern energy sector, efficient reserve management is crucial for ensuring stability and meeting demand. The integration of production data analytics has transformed how companies monitor and manage reserves in real-time.
Understanding Real-Time Reserve Management
Real-time reserve management involves continuously monitoring energy production and consumption to maintain a balance between supply and demand. This process helps prevent outages and optimizes resource utilization.
The Role of Production Data Analytics
Production data analytics involves collecting, processing, and analyzing vast amounts of data generated by energy production equipment. This analysis provides insights into operational efficiency, equipment health, and potential issues before they escalate.
Enhancing Decision-Making
By leveraging analytics, operators can make informed decisions quickly. Real-time data allows for immediate adjustments to production levels, ensuring reserves are adequate and responsive to changing conditions.
Predictive Maintenance
Analytics enable predictive maintenance by identifying patterns that indicate equipment might fail soon. This proactive approach reduces downtime and maintains the reliability of reserve capacity.
Benefits of Data-Driven Reserve Management
- Improved reliability and stability of energy supply
- Reduced operational costs through optimized resource use
- Enhanced ability to respond swiftly to demand fluctuations
- Minimized risk of outages and system failures
Overall, integrating production data analytics into reserve management processes leads to a more resilient and efficient energy system, capable of meeting the demands of today’s dynamic environment.
